Output 26943326d954c244441800c167cd6735def7aa407bf0c772c9287c5833b8e6ae:0

value
1663136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1414786442aadb83d5cff0c06bce026477d98b2 OP_EQUAL
address
3LmTMKyhs6zK7ob4m8w2hDDiicSqxr2TuF
transaction
26943326d954c244441800c167cd6735def7aa407bf0c772c9287c5833b8e6ae
spent
true